Eve seeks treatment to learn how to relax. when her therapist hypnotizes her, her voice changes and someone claiming her name is
Svetllana [295]
Eve appears to be suffering from dissociative identity disorder. Dissociative identity disorder (multiple person) involves at least two (or more) ego states (alter ego, duplicate..) in one person, which act independently of each other. Each of ego states has its own characteristics, feelings and model of behavior.

Coach Ezell wants her players to relax before playing important conference games. At the halfway point in the season, instead of
Viktor [21]

Answer:

b. the players' anxiety level                                                    

Explanation:

Dependent variable: In psychology, the term dependent variable is defined as the variable that is being measured or tested in an experiment or research process. Any changes in the independent variable during an experiment will cause a change in the dependent variable i.e, the independent variable has a direct impact on the dependent variable.

In the question above, the dependent variable is the given scenario is "the players' anxiety level".
